The rain jacket (Northface) I love this so much… and I wish was a different size. This was a Christmas gift that I chose for myself (the best kind IMO) and I went back and forth MANY times between sizes… I even went to a Nordstrom to try it on. I got the small. And, I wish I would’ve gone with the bigger size. Lesson learned – never size down in outerwear

Leggings (Everlane) – recycled plastic water bottles! Allegedly. I dunno I haven’t done my own research… But I tend to believe. They’re light and stretchy and I love them.

Boots (Alice + Whittles) – waited a LONG time for these handmade/vegan/sustainable “hiking” boots to arrive from Portugal and when they did, they were uncomfortable. I think I am finally starting to break them in – and no they were not too much for the slick parking lots and mossy sidewalks.
